Well, both of them are 303 emulators - it's just that PRO is a whole lot more as well - a really powerful monosynth in fact. Still makes wicked acid though...

 

Er, not sure why the downloads aren't working...it's just a .dll file that you put into your VST folder. Then load up whatever you use to run VSTs (Fruity Loops, ACID, Cubase whatever) and refresh the list and it should appear!

 

Fuck the demo versions though. Seriously, go on Soulseek and type in Audiorealism and see what you can find! Or any torrent downloader. If not, I may be able to hit you up with a full version....

 

Just a thought - are you using anything that you can put VST instruments into? Obviously you can't put them in Reason, and Rebirth is standalone software (just with syncing capabilities), which would obviously work with Reason.

 

AudioRealism's not like that. You can't just load it up and make a tune. You have to have a VSTi host to load it into. I use Fruity Loops v.6 (but I think any version of FLoops from 3 onwards has VST support). You can also use Ableton, Renoise and the programs I mentioned earlier as well as loads more....
